About this spot
Bánh Mì Bà Mỹ delivers the authentic crunch and savory depth of Hanoi street food right in Amsterdam's historic Centrum neighborhood. Expect a towering baguette packed with pâté, pickled daikon, cilantro, and your choice of grilled pork or chicken that balances sweet and salty notes perfectly. Common Questions
How much does Bánh Mì Bà Mỹ cost?
Expect to pay between €6 and €9 per sandwich, which translates to roughly $6.50 to $10 USD depending on the meat choice.
Where is Bánh Mì Bà Mỹ?
It is located at Rozengracht 239-H in the Centrum district of Amsterdam, just a short walk from Central Station.
What should I order first time visitors?
Start with the classic pork belly bánh mì to experience the traditional combination of crispy skin, savory pâté, and fresh herbs.
